Output 77a22c4e42e92b99d5b78d0dccb36aa1ad40f1d1c01cffe62e256cb6afd7f139:1

value
2481266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4190a7576ce3e8c44cccc895ac26aede6e4767a9 OP_EQUAL
address
MDsqScW38WcygCEZWn12pej7aoYFQkV5qV
transaction
77a22c4e42e92b99d5b78d0dccb36aa1ad40f1d1c01cffe62e256cb6afd7f139
spent
true